    Okay, as for British films, this is what the British Film Institute (BFI) thinks, they have restored alot of greats (all my Kurosawa DVDs are BFI =P) and definitely know what they're talking about.. It's like the Criterion of the UK. Although some of the films there should be avoided. haha. My first recommendations would be Powell & Pressburger's 'Black Narcissus', 'Alfie' (which you've probably seen) annnnd 'Billy Liar'. We have produced some good social realist stuff and some other assorted domestic genre films. All the great directors debunk to Hollywood! If you liked 'Happy Go Lucky' watch that director's 'Secret & Lies', which is pretty much the archetypal Leigh film - i.e. depressing as fuck - but amazingly acted.
